Don’t throw away these small packets: they can save you a lot of money

Silica gel packets are commonly found in the packaging of electronics, clothing, and many other products. These small sachets contain silica gel beads, which are excellent at absorbing moisture and thus, help in keeping our purchases dry and protected. Often discarded as mere packing material, these unassuming silica gel packets have a range of ingenious uses that can benefit everyday life. This article will explore six clever ways to repurpose these silica gel packets.

Understanding Silica Gel Packets

What Are Silica Gel Packets?

Silica gel packets contain tiny beads of silicon dioxide, a natural compound that is highly porous and can absorb around 40% of its weight in moisture.

They are used to control the humidity and prevent spoilage or damage from moisture.

1. Protect Personal Valuables

Keep Jewelry Tarnish-Free

Placing silica gel packets in your jewelry box or with your silverware can prevent tarnishing caused by excess moisture.

Preserve Important Documents

Store them with important documents such as birth certificates, passports, or photo albums to protect them from moisture damage.

2. Enhance Electronics’ Lifespan

Safeguarding Electronics

Keep a few packets in the boxes of your electronic devices, such as cameras, laptops, or smartphones, to protect them from moisture damage.

In case of accidental water exposure to electronics, place them in a bag full of silica gel packets to absorb the moisture quickly.

3. Extend the Shelf Life of Food Items

Keep Food Fresh

Silica gel can be used to prolong the shelf life of dry goods such as spices, bread crumbs, or crackers.

They can also be placed in containers of pet food or vitamins to prevent clumping due to moisture.
